Marlborough Group is a successful investment business that manages over £15 billion for over 200,000 clients and employs some of the UK’s most respected fund managers. The Group has its headquarters in Bolton and offices in London, Lichfield, Peterborough, Bristol and Dublin.
The Group employs more than 150 people across its business lines, including:
* Marlborough Limited – The Group’s investment management business
* Investment Fund Services Limited – The Group's Authorised Corporate Director (ACD) Authorised Fund Manager business
* Select Platform – The Group’s platform business

Role Purpose
The role of the investment oversight team is to work with partners (investment managers & sponsors) to deliver investment outcomes in line with investor expectations. We do this by working closely with partners to ensure:
* Fund investment objectives are in line with the investable universe / opportunity set of the fund.
* The managers' investment style and process are transparent to investors.
* Managers have the appropriate resources to support their investment process and style.
* Managers deliver medium / long term performance in line with investor expectations for both risk and return.
* Any material changes in a manager’s process and style are appropriately communicated to investors.
Key Responsibilities
* To undertake due diligence reports & monitoring of managers as directed by the Head of Investment Oversight or the deputy.
* Undertake the creation and write-up of the IOT value assessment templates, forming an important input into the IFSL value assessment framework as directed by the Head of Investment Oversight or the deputy.
* Deputise for Andrew Johnstone in minuting and collating investment papers for the Investment Oversight Committee.
* Monitoring and assessing managers' investment performance (scorecards & performance data responsibilities).
* Portfolio stress testing and benchmark analysis.
* Quantitative support of the team’s infrastructure (automating processes where possible).
